Output 38426e1ac7916aaf393415a1ca51a258439f67a02c7407915b36b6e3bb53e58a:8

value
5982440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b4f2cee397fb784639254246e3e2331d1e78dea OP_EQUAL
address
3LE1whLJA7McHz9bHC7zSfEngSxFLSUNm3
transaction
38426e1ac7916aaf393415a1ca51a258439f67a02c7407915b36b6e3bb53e58a
spent
true